Profile

Professor Claudia Haydee Gonzalez De La Rosa was born in Tampico, Tamaulipas, in September 1976. She is a surgeon who graduated in 2001 from the School of Medicine of the Universidad Autonoma de San Luis Potosi. She obtained her master's degree in science in 2003 and her Ph.D. with specialty in Molecular Biomedicine in 2006. Both postgraduate degrees were obtained at the Centro de Investigación y de Estudios Avanzados del Instituto Politécnico Nacional (IPN), Zacatenco, in Mexico City.

She is a Professor at the Universidad Autónoma Metropolitana (UAM) Cuajimalpa Campus, since January 2, 2007, as a tenured professor. She is a member of the National System of Researchers since 2008 and has a Desirable Profile Recognition, granted by the Ministry of Public Education. She obtained the Academic Career Recognition in 2007 and the Teaching Award in 2015.

She started an Academic Group in 2012, which is currently consolidated. She has participated in the tutorial committees of 10 graduate students, in addition to directing multiple research projects at the undergraduate level. She has directed four research projects funded by federal agencies. She has published 19 research articles, five chapters in scientific books, and seven electronic textbooks at the undergraduate level.

Her main research area is oncology at the molecular level.
